Just got this txt from o2... Not looked into it but thoght id post it here...

Hello. Apple have released an important software update for your iPhone.

This will help manage data roaming abroad.

To check you've got the latest version, connect your iPhone to your computer as soon as you can. Click the 'Check for Update' button in iTunes.

For more information please visit shop.o2.co.uk/update

yeah i got that message, but haven't updated. there were various posts a while back that apparently if you send an MMS from abroad it opens your data connections even if you have data roaming turned off; so people were getting huge roaming charges, it might be something to stop that happening..
 
Same, got the text today and just checked now, iPhone is up-to-date.

Also downloaded a carrier update a little while ago.
 
It's the carrier update from a couple of weeks ago.

It prevents data roaming being turned back on when you send a MMS from abroad.
